While Isobel's home life looks lovely, the same can't be said for her long-suffering character in Emmerdale.

Poor Victoria has been to hell and back over the last year, and has spent months trying to piece her life back to normal after being raped on a night out.

Since that fateful evening her brother, Robert has ended up in prison for killing her attacker, Lee, and she has since had a baby after falling pregnant the night she was abused.
